Frequently Asked Questions
How much does it cost to remodel a kitchen in Cary?
In Cary, the cost to remodel a kitchen can vary significantly based on the project’s size, design complexity, and materials selected. For many homeowners, a standard kitchen remodel typically ranges from around $25,000 to $60,000, which covers new cabinetry, countertops, flooring, lighting, and modern appliances. The final price will depend on factors such as the extent of any structural changes, the choice between stock versus custom cabinetry, and the quality of materials. Labor costs in Cary are competitive but can vary depending on contractor experience and the specific demands of the project. Additionally, you may encounter extra expenses for permits, design consultations, and unexpected repairs during the remodeling process. Getting detailed quotes from local professionals is essential to ensure your budget aligns with your vision. Ultimately, thorough planning and clear communication with your contractor will help you achieve a beautiful and functional kitchen that meets your needs.
Is $10,000 enough for a kitchen remodel?
A $10,000 budget for a kitchen remodel in Cary can work, but it generally limits the scope of the renovation to more cosmetic updates rather than a complete overhaul. With this budget, homeowners often focus on refreshing the look of the space by repainting, updating cabinet hardware, and replacing outdated lighting fixtures or countertops with cost-effective options. It might also be possible to refinish or reface existing cabinetry instead of installing new ones, thereby reducing costs. However, significant upgrades such as custom cabinetry, high-end appliances, or major structural changes are likely to exceed a $10,000 budget. In many cases, a $10,000 remodel is best suited for kitchens that already have a solid layout and functional infrastructure. Careful prioritization of the most impactful changes and potentially undertaking some DIY work can help maximize the budget. Ultimately, while $10,000 can make a noticeable difference, managing expectations is key to achieving a satisfying update within this financial limit.

What is a reasonable budget for a kitchen remodel?
A reasonable budget for a kitchen remodel in Cary largely depends on your renovation goals, the size of your space, and the quality of finishes you desire. For a moderate, well-executed remodel that updates the cabinetry, countertops, appliances, flooring, and lighting, many homeowners find that a budget in the range of $25,000 to $50,000 is realistic. This range allows for quality materials and professional installation without compromising on functionality or style. For those seeking a more upscale renovation with custom cabinetry or extensive structural changes, the budget may need to be higher. It’s also advisable to include a contingency fund—typically around 10–20% of your total budget—to address any unexpected issues that may arise during the project.
